    Choosing the right size

    Choose the mixed box closest to your aquarium size. If your tank already contains lots of wood, rock or existing plants, you may prefer to choose one size down. If you want a fuller planted look from the start, choose your actual tank size.

    • 25L aquarium: 6 pots
    • 50L aquarium: 12 pots
    • 75L aquarium: 18 pots
    • 100L aquarium: 24 pots
    • 150L aquarium: 36 pots
    • 200L aquarium: 48 pots
    • 300L aquarium: 72 pots
    • 500L aquarium: 120 pots

    Planting and aftercare

    Before planting, remove potted plants from their pots and rockwool. Give each plant enough space so it can settle, root and grow properly. Foreground plants are usually placed towards the front, midground plants around the centre, and taller background plants towards the back of the aquarium.

    After planting, support your new plants with suitable aquarium plant nutrition. Neutro fertilisers are ideal for regular feeding, and Neutro TerraTabs are useful for heavier root-feeding plants once they are settled into the substrate.
